Per-branch allocations will be proportional to headcount, with a small contingency pool held centrally for urgent needs. External course approvals will require quarterly justification rather than annual. Please review your draft figures carefully and flag discrepancies within two weeks. The allocation logic reflects priorities stated in the confidential note below.

board note of kadug-tawig: Only 5 of the 100 pilot accounts renewed Oliath, so a churn review is set for April 15.

## Break-Glass Access: Relevance Tuning Console

The Quillstone relevance tuning notes live behind the Searchsmith admin gate. Under normal conditions, changes to boost weights and synonym maps go through the staged review flow that Marisol set up. If the gate itself is down and a harmful ranking change is live, break-glass access lets you edit the weights table directly. Use it sparingly and log every change in the tuning journal. The emergency account unlocks with the passphrase below.

recovery phrase for fajeg-faduf: briath-casdor-julvan

**Step 7 — GarageSense occupancy feed.** Before rotating the signing key for the Lottbridge Deck occupancy feed, confirm the ingest daemon on the standby node has drained its queue and that the last heartbeat is under 30 seconds old. Two witnesses must initial the ledger. Once both signatures are recorded, unseal the envelope from the Harkwell safe; the recovery passphrase is printed directly below.

recovery phrase for hadup-fawep: framir-kaswyn-jorael